编程用什么服务器好用啊
-
在选择适合自己的服务器之前,需要考虑以下几个因素:
-
服务器类型:常见的服务器类型有共享服务器、虚拟专用服务器(VPS)、独立服务器等。共享服务器适合小型网站,VPS适合中小型网站,独立服务器适合大型网站或需要大量计算资源的应用。
-
操作系统:常见的服务器操作系统有Linux、Windows、Unix等。Linux是最常用的服务器操作系统,因为它具有高度的稳定性和安全性,并且拥有广泛的软件支持。
-
性能要求:根据网站或应用的访问量、并发连接数、数据处理需求等,选择适合的服务器配置。主要考虑CPU、内存、存储空间和带宽等参数。
-
可靠性和稳定性:选择具有良好声誉和高可用性的服务器提供商,确保服务器能够稳定运行,并且有备用系统以应对故障。
-
技术支持:选择提供优质技术支持的服务器提供商,以便在遇到问题时能够及时得到帮助和解决方案。
基于以上因素,以下是一些常用的服务器选择:
-
虚拟专用服务器(VPS):DigitalOcean、Linode、Vultr等提供商提供了可靠的VPS服务,具有高性能、稳定性和良好的技术支持。
-
云服务器:亚马逊AWS、微软Azure、谷歌云等提供商提供了强大的云服务器服务,可以根据需求灵活调整配置,并具有高可靠性和灵活性。
-
独立服务器:OVH、Hetzner等提供商提供了性能强大的独立服务器,适用于大型应用或需要高性能的场景。
总的来说,选择服务器需要根据自己的需求和预算来进行评估和选择。在选择服务器提供商时,要考虑到性能、稳定性、价格和技术支持等因素,并进行综合考虑。
1年前 -
-
选择适合的服务器对于编程来说非常重要,以下是一些常用的服务器和它们的特点:
-
Apache HTTP Server:Apache是最流行的Web服务器之一,它是开源的、免费的,具有广泛的社区支持。Apache易于配置和管理,具有强大的功能和灵活的扩展性,适用于各种编程语言和框架。
-
Nginx:Nginx是另一个流行的Web服务器,它以高性能和低资源消耗而闻名。Nginx通常用于处理静态文件和反向代理,它的配置简单且易于扩展,适合处理高并发的请求。
-
Microsoft Internet Information Services (IIS):IIS是微软的Web服务器,适用于运行在Windows操作系统上的ASP.NET应用程序。IIS易于使用,集成了Windows Server的各种功能,可以与其他Microsoft产品无缝协作。
-
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行时,它可以作为服务器端运行JavaScript代码。Node.js具有事件驱动、非阻塞I/O模型,适用于构建高性能的网络应用程序。
-
Tomcat:Tomcat是Apache软件基金会开发和维护的一个开源的Java Servlet容器,用于运行Java Web应用程序。Tomcat具有轻量级、易于使用和配置的特点,广泛用于Java Web开发。
选择适合的服务器取决于你的需求和技术栈。如果你使用的是特定的编程语言或框架,可以选择与之兼容的服务器。此外,你还应考虑服务器的性能、可扩展性、安全性和可靠性等因素。最重要的是,选择一个你熟悉的服务器,并且有一个活跃的社区支持,这样可以更好地解决问题和获得帮助。
1年前 -
-
选择一款适合的服务器对于编程工作来说非常重要,它可以提供稳定的运行环境和高效的性能。以下是几种常用的服务器,供你选择:
-
Apache HTTP Server:
Apache是目前使用最广泛的Web服务器软件之一。它是开源的,稳定可靠,具有丰富的功能和灵活的配置选项。它支持多种操作系统,包括Linux、Windows、Mac等。 -
Nginx:
Nginx是另一款流行的Web服务器软件,它的特点是高性能和低内存消耗。它是异步事件驱动的,可以处理大量并发连接。Nginx也支持多种操作系统。 -
Microsoft IIS:
Microsoft IIS是Microsoft Windows操作系统上的Web服务器软件。它与Windows Server捆绑在一起,具有良好的集成性和易用性。它支持ASP.NET等Microsoft开发的Web技术。 -
Node.js:
Node.js是基于Chrome V8引擎的JavaScript运行环境,可以用于构建高性能的网络应用。它可以作为服务器端运行,处理网络请求。Node.js适合开发实时应用、聊天程序、推送通知等。 -
Tomcat:
Tomcat是Apache软件基金会开发的一款Java应用服务器。它是开源的,用于运行Java Servlet和JavaServer Pages(JSP)等Web应用。Tomcat可以与Apache HTTP Server配合使用,提供完整的Web服务器和Java应用服务器功能。
选择合适的服务器取决于你的需求和技术栈。如果你使用Java开发,Tomcat是一个不错的选择;如果你需要高性能和低内存消耗,可以考虑Nginx;如果你使用Microsoft技术栈,可以选择IIS。另外,根据项目的规模和需求,你还可以考虑使用云服务器,如Amazon Web Services(AWS)、Microsoft Azure等。这些云服务提供商提供了灵活的扩展和管理选项,适合不同规模的项目。
1年前 -